Transaction 40d87c5b74139b375c6dd76173a80d7dbf8b9b2e5c5527c2c91975e4fe1498ec

3 Input
1 Outputs
  • 40d87c5b74139b375c6dd76173a80d7dbf8b9b2e5c5527c2c91975e4fe1498ec:0
  • value  3326967
    address  1AHpL2ScgHw2HNvotXv3KNzNGWt7fAtodx